Я так понимаю намера билетов надо вывести в случайном порядке?
Пусть надо вывести в случайном порядке номера 100 билетов
program RND;
var a:array[1..100]of integer;
i.j,f:integer;
begin
randomize;
i:=1;
white i<101 do begin
f:=0;
A[i]:=int(random(100));
for j:=1 to i do if A[j]=A[i] then f:=1;
if f=0 then i:=i+1;
end;
for i:=1 to 100 do writeln(A[i]);
end.
Я так понимаю намера билетов надо вывести в случайном порядке?
Пусть надо вывести в случайном порядке номера 100 билетов
program RND;
var a:array[1..100]of integer;
i.j,f:integer;
begin
randomize;
i:=1;
white i<101 do begin
f:=0;
A[i]:=int(random(100));
for j:=1 to i do if A[j]=A[i] then f:=1;
if f=0 then i:=i+1;
end;
for i:=1 to 100 do writeln(A[i]);
end.